Location and Surroundings
Porini Mara Camp is situated in the Ol Kinyei Conservancy, a pristine 18,700-hectare private reserve teeming with wildlife, including the legendary Big Five:
- Lions
- Leopards
- Elephants
- Rhinos
- Buffalos
Additionally, this conservancy serves as a crucial corridor for the Great Migration, where thousands of wildebeest and zebras traverse the Mara River in search of greener pastures.
Accommodation at Porini Mara Camp
The camp features only six luxury tents, ensuring an intimate and exclusive safari experience. Each tent is designed to provide maximum comfort while maintaining an authentic connection with nature.

Experiences and Activities
1. Game Drives in 4×4 Vehicles
Game drives at Porini Mara Camp take place in open-sided 4×4 safari vehicles, providing unobstructed views of the wildlife. Expert Maasai guides accompany guests, sharing their deep knowledge of the region’s flora and fauna.
2. Walking Safaris
For a more immersive experience, the camp offers guided walking safaris, where guests can explore the savannah on foot alongside Maasai guides. This allows for a closer look at animal tracks, medicinal plants, and the ecosystem’s delicate balance.
3. Night Game Drives
One of the most thrilling experiences is the night safari, where guests can spot nocturnal wildlife such as:
- Hunting leopards
- African genets
- Aardvarks
- Owls and other nocturnal birds
4. Cultural Visits to Maasai Villages
Guests have the opportunity to visit an authentic Maasai village, where they can learn about traditional customs, dances, and the Maasai way of life.

Best Time to Visit
The best time to visit Porini Mara Camp depends on the type of experience you seek:
- July to October: The Great Migration season, with dramatic river crossings.
- December to March: Excellent for predator sightings and newborn wildlife.
- April to June: The green season, with lush landscapes and fewer tourists.

1. How do I get to Porini Mara Camp?
Guests can take a domestic flight from Nairobi to Ol Seki Airstrip, followed by a short transfer to the camp.
2. Is it safe to stay at Porini Mara Camp?
Yes, the camp has strict safety measures in place, and experienced staff ensure a secure and comfortable stay.
3. What clothing should I bring?
It is recommended to wear neutral-colored clothing, comfortable hiking boots, a hat, sunscreen, and a light jacket for cool evenings.
4. Is the camp suitable for children?
Porini Mara Camp is primarily designed for adults and children over 8 years old, due to the nature of the activities.
